Mesothelioma Attorneys

A good mesothelioma lawyer will assist you in understanding the legal options available to you. They will also provide information on the types of claims you can file, such as a workers compensation claim.

Mesothelioma is a fatal illness caused by exposure to asbestos which was extensively used as an building material prior to 2000. An experienced mesothelioma lawyer will help victims and their families receive compensation from the responsible parties.

Experience

A mesothelioma attorney can help you get the compensation you deserve for your asbestos-related condition. They can assist you in filing an action and trust fund claim, as well as determine if you are eligible for VA benefits. They also assist with finding asbestos-related companies that are responsible for your exposure. They will help you make the process as easy as it can be for you, and leave you with more time to attend to treatment and your family.

Mesothelioma is a cancer that grows in the lining of several internal organs, such as the chest cavity, heart, abdomen and lungs. Asbestos patients may have been exposed to asbestos at work at home, in the military or at work. Mesothelioma symptoms are not likely to appear for 20 to 50 years after exposure.

A mesothelioma lawyer with experience can review your medical records and pinpoint potential sources of asbestos exposure. They will look for items or locations you have worked in the past, and use databases to find asbestos-containing products and firms. Mesothelioma lawyers are knowledgeable about asbestos and its history and how the disease has affected veterans and their families.

Lawyers can access databases that include thousands of companies, products and job sites. They can also use this information to determine the duration and location of exposure to asbestos. They will then hold responsible parties accountable for their actions. They will also aid you and your family in filing an asbestos lawsuit or trust fund claims.

It is essential to choose mesothelioma lawyers with years of experience. They should be committed to fighting for their clients and have vast knowledge of asbestos. They should also have experience filing numerous mesothelioma claims and have the track record of achieving successes.

A mesothelioma lawyer must be compassionate and understand the emotional, financial and physical difficulties of a mesothelioma diagnosis. They should also be knowledgeable with asbestos litigation procedures and be in good standing within their bar association. The most experienced mesothelioma lawyers will be able to answer your questions and offer the best options for your situation.

Free Case Evaluations

When a mesothelioma victim or their loved ones receive an diagnosis, the stress can be overwhelming. A knowledgeable lawyer can ease the burden by providing an evaluation of the case for free. This consultation will allow the mesothelioma attorney to determine if they are the right candidate for their client's needs. During the meeting, the mesothelioma lawyers will address any concerns or questions a prospective client may have.

It is important to bring all documents to the appointment. This includes medical records, xrays, and test results. The mesothelioma lawyer will look over these documents to help the client prepare for the compensation claim. The Mesothelioma lawyers (strongprisonwivesandfamilies.com) can also explain the laws surrounding asbestos claims.

The most common legal methods to get compensation is to make a claim or seek financial assistance from asbestos trusts. Asbestos victims can file a mesothelioma lawsuit against the companies that manufacture asbestos-containing products who were accountable for their exposure. These companies knew that asbestos was dangerous but used it for profit. The asbestos companies can be sued by those suffering from mesothelioma and receive millions of dollars in compensation.

Compensation for mesothelioma cases could include past and future medical costs, lost wages, emotional distress, and physical pain. Asbestos-related victims could also be eligible for compensation through asbestos trusts. These trusts are financed by bankruptcy trusts and currently have assets of more than $30 billion.

Good mesothelioma compensation lawyers will offer a free evaluation of your case. They will also offer the option of a contingency fee agreement, which means the client will not be charged for legal services unless they obtain compensation. National firms such as Weitz & Luxenberg, Simmons Hanly Conroy and others have a demonstrated track record of obtaining significant settlements on behalf of their clients.

Mesothelioma patients should consult a mesothelioma lawyer as soon as possible to ensure they submit an action within the timeframe of limitations. This is four years from the date of diagnosis or two years from a loved one's death in Florida. Filing a lawsuit after the statute of limitations has expired could result in a court's rejection of the case.
